Fucorcin’s effectiveness stems from a carefully balanced combination of active ingredients, each playing a crucial role in its overall antimicrobial and astringent action. The synergistic interaction of these components is key to its broad-spectrum activity against a wide range of microorganisms.
Phenol, a key component, acts as a potent antiseptic, effectively destroying bacteria and fungi. Its antimicrobial properties are well-established, contributing significantly to Fucorcin’s ability to combat infections. However, it’s important to use it cautiously due to its potential for toxicity if absorbed in large amounts.
Resorcinol, another crucial ingredient, enhances the antiseptic action of phenol and adds its own antifungal properties. This combination broadens the spectrum of organisms susceptible to Fucorcin’s effects, making it effective against a wider range of skin infections. Resorcinol also contributes to the solution’s astringent properties.
Boric acid provides an additional layer of antimicrobial action, contributing to the overall effectiveness of the solution. Furthermore, boric acid possesses some mild astringent properties, which complements the effects of other ingredients in drying the affected area. Its inclusion helps to create a more comprehensive antimicrobial and drying effect.
Finally, basic fuchsin, a dye, isn’t directly involved in the antimicrobial action but serves as a visual indicator of application. Its vibrant red color allows for easy visualization of the treated area, ensuring thorough coverage and aiding in monitoring the treatment’s progress. The dye also helps to keep the solution stable.

While generally safe for external use, understanding potential side effects and limitations of Fucorcin is crucial for safe and effective application. Always follow the instructions for use carefully, and seek medical advice if any concerns arise.
Careful application is necessary to avoid potential issues. Proper usage minimizes risks and maximizes benefits.
While generally well-tolerated, Fucorcin can cause certain side effects, primarily localized to the application site. These are usually mild and transient, resolving spontaneously upon discontinuation of use. However, awareness of these possibilities is important for informed usage.
A common side effect is a temporary burning or stinging sensation upon application. This is often mild and subsides shortly after the solution dries. However, if the burning sensation is severe or persistent, discontinue use and consult a healthcare professional immediately. This reaction is usually dose-dependent, meaning it is more likely with larger applications.
In some individuals, Fucorcin may cause skin irritation or allergic contact dermatitis. This manifests as redness, itching, or swelling at the application site. If any allergic reaction occurs, cease use immediately and seek medical advice. A patch test prior to widespread application could help identify potential allergic responses.
Although rare, systemic effects are possible with extensive application or absorption through damaged skin. These may include symptoms such as dizziness, weakness, or nausea. If such symptoms develop, immediately discontinue use and seek medical attention. Proper application, limited to small areas, significantly minimizes the risk of systemic effects.
The intense red color of Fucorcin can stain clothing or bedding. Take appropriate precautions to avoid staining by using protective coverings or applying the solution sparingly. While this isn’t a health risk, it can be inconvenient. This is easily managed with careful application techniques.
Finally, remember that prolonged use or application to large areas of skin should be avoided. The potential for systemic absorption of phenol, a key component, increases with larger applications. Always adhere to the recommended usage guidelines to minimize risks.
While Fucorcin offers a valuable treatment option for various skin conditions, it’s essential to acknowledge its limitations and contraindications. Understanding these factors ensures responsible and safe usage. Certain conditions may necessitate alternative treatment approaches.
One significant limitation is the potential for systemic toxicity if absorbed in large quantities, primarily due to the phenol content. Avoid applying Fucorcin to extensive areas of skin or broken skin. Larger applications increase the risk of phenol absorption, leading to potential adverse effects.
Fucorcin is not suitable for all individuals. Those with known hypersensitivity or allergies to any of its components—phenol, resorcinol, boric acid, or basic fuchsin—should avoid using it. A patch test is recommended before widespread application to assess for potential allergic reactions. Pre-existing skin conditions might also warrant caution.
Furthermore, Fucorcin is generally not recommended during pregnancy or breastfeeding due to a lack of sufficient safety data. The potential for systemic absorption and the impact on the developing fetus or nursing infant are unknown. Alternative, safer treatment options should be explored during these periods.
Finally, Fucorcin should not be used on deep wounds or severe burns. Its use in such cases may hinder healing or exacerbate the underlying condition. Deep wounds require more specialized care and treatment. More appropriate treatments should be sought from a medical professional.
